The SuperPowered series is set in a world where individuals can purchase "shots" to gain superpowers. Players control a protagonist named Billy, who possesses a unique physiological trait: while most people can only safely handle a few power-granting shots, Billy can absorb an unlimited number, theoretically allowing him to become the most powerful person in existence.
